Ingredients & Their Roles in This Fluffy Banana Walnut Pancakes

Dry Ingredients

  • All-Purpose Flour: Provides the structure and base for the pancakes.
  • Sugar: Adds sweetness and enhances browning.
  • Baking Powder: Acts as a leavening agent, making the pancakes fluffy.
  • Salt: Balances sweetness and enhances overall flavor.

Wet Ingredients

  • Milk: Hydrates the dry ingredients and contributes to the pancake’s moisture.
  • Egg: Binds the ingredients together and adds richness.
  • Melted Butter: Adds flavor and moisture, creating a tender texture.
  • Vanilla Extract: Enhances the overall flavor profile.
  • Ripe Banana: Provides natural sweetness and creaminess.

Mix-ins

  • Chopped Walnuts: Adds crunch and a nutty flavor; can be substituted with pecans or omitted for nut-free options.

Step-by-Step Guide to Perfect Fluffy Banana Walnut Pancakes

  1.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t until well mixed.
  2. Mix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, combine the milk, egg, melted butter, vanilla extract, and mashed banana until smooth.
  3.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ients and stir gently until just combined; avoid overmixing to keep pancakes fluffy.
  4. Fold in Walnuts: Gently fold in the chopped walnuts, ensuring even distribution without overworking the batter.
  5. Preheat Skillet: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at (about 350°F or 175°C) until hot.
  6. Cook Pancakes: Pour 1/4 cup of batter onto the skillet for each pancake, cooking until bubbles form on the surface (about 2-3 minutes).
  7. Flip and Finish: Carefully flip the pancakes and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until golden brown.
  8. Serve Warm: Enjoy immediately with your favorite toppings.

Avoid These Common Cooking Mistakes

  1. Overmixing the Batter: Leads to dense pancakes; mix until just combined.
  2. Not Preheating the Skillet: Results in uneven cooking; ensure the skillet is hot before pouring batter.
  3. Using Old Baking Powder: Prevents pancakes from rising; check expiration dates.
  4. Not Measuring Ingredients Accurately: Affects texture; use proper measuring tools.
  5. Cooking on Too High Heat: Can burn pancakes; maintain medium heat for even cooking.
  6. Skipping the Resting Time: Can lead to tough pancakes; let the batter rest for 5-10 minutes.
  7. Not Greasing the Skillet: Causes sticking; lightly grease with butter or oil.

Storage & Meal Prep Instructions

  • Refrigeration: Store leftover pancakes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Freezing: Freeze pancakes in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er bag for up to 2 months.
  • Reheating: Reheat pancakes in a skillet over low heat or in the microwave for 30-60 seconds until warmed through.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our?Yes, but the texture may be denser; consider mixing with all-purpose flour for better results.
  2. How can I make these pancakes dairy-free?Substitute milk with almond or oat milk and use a dairy-free butter alternative.
  3. What can I use instead of walnuts?Pecans, almonds, or even sunflower seeds can be great alternatives.
  4. Can I make the batter ahead of time?Yes, prepare the batter the night before and store it in the refrigerator.
  5. How do I know when the pancakes are done?Look for bubbles forming on the surface and a golden-brown color on the underside.
  6. Can I freeze the pancakes?Yes, freeze them in a single layer and then store in a freezer bag for up to 2 months.
  7. What toppings do you recommend?Maple syrup, fresh fruit, or yogurt are all excellent choices.
  8. How can I make these pancakes fluffier?Ensure not to overmix the batter and let it rest for a few minutes before cooking.

Ingredients

Scale
  • Dry Ingredients:
    • 1 cup all-purpose flour
    • 2 tablespoons sugar
    • 1 tablespoon baking powder
    •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• Wet Ingredients:
    • 1 cup milk
    • 1 large egg
    • 2 tablespoons melted butter
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
    • 1 ripe banana, mashed
  • Mix-ins:
    •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, whisk together the dry ingredients: fl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
  2. In another bowl, combine the wet ingredients: milk, egg, melted butter, vanilla extract, and mashed banana until smooth.
  3.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ients and stir gently until just combined; do not overmix.
  4. Fold in the chopped walnuts.
  5. Preheat a non-stick skillet over medium heat (about 350°F or 175°C).
  6. Pour 1/4 cup of batter onto the skillet for each pancake, cooking until bubbles form on the surface (about 2-3 minutes).
  7. Flip the pancakes and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es until golden brown.
  8. Serve warm with your favorite toppings.

Notes

  • Make-ahead: The batter can be prepared the night before and stored in the refrigerator. Stir gently before cooking.
  • Storage: Leftover pancakes can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Substitutions: Use almond milk for a dairy-free option or substitute walnuts with pecans for a different flavor.
